How Our Team Removes Gutter Overflow Water in Fife, WA

Removing gutter overflow water needs a thorough and precise process. Our team will assess the situation, identify the root cause, and develop a customized plan to restore your property. This includes:

Step 1: Assessment and Preparation

We’ll inspect your gutters, downspouts, and surrounding areas to find out the extent of the damage. Our technicians will prepare the necessary equipment and protective gear to ensure a safe and efficient process.

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al

Using specialized pumps and vacuums, our team will extract the standing water from your home, carefully avoiding any electrical parts or sensitive areas. This process typically takes around 60 minutes to 2 hours, depending on the severity of the issue.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ry out the affected areas, reducing the risk of further damage and promoting a healthy environment. This step usually takes 3-5 days, depending on the humidity levels and size of the area.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our technicians will th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ected areas, removing any remaining water, mud, or debris. This ensures your home is safe and hygienic for occupancy.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ration

We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is restored to its pre-overflow condition. Our team will also provide recommendations for preventing future gutter overflow water removal, including gutter cleaning and maintenance schedules.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ost in Fife, WA

The cost of gutter overflow water removal depends on various factors, including the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Fife, WA.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ners would face: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and equipment required.
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 Size of the affected area, humidity levels, and equipment required.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and equipment required.
Final Inspection and Restoration $100 – $500 Size of the affected area and complexity of the restoration.
Customized Gutter Cleaning and Maintenance Schedule $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and complexity of the schedule.
More Services (e.g., Mold Remediation, Drywall Repair) $500 – $5,000 Complexity of the issue and more services required.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and customized solutions to meet your specific needs.
